finally got my parts truck... now what?
so i have my 96 f250. love it still but i wanted to convert the front end to solid front axle so i found a early 99 f350 which was also a 7.3. only thing its not coming with is the block. so with that said what can i use on my 96. i was hoping to use the intercooler, turbo, front and rear axles. so what can i and cant i use. possibly injectors.

Re: finally got my parts truck... now what?
The turbo is more or less an OBS turbo. The best thing for the injectors is to have them built into a set of hybrids. You can use the axles but it will take alot of work as you need to weld new hangers for the leaf springs. The intercooler you can use but the piping takes a little time to get it fabbed up right

Front Axle is a D50, again, not really worth the hassle to swap over.
If you do one, you need to do both or you will have to run SD wheels in the front and OBS in the back.
Not to mention your going to the dumbest design in the world, Unit bearings.
Keep your eye out for a D-60 out of a OBS F-350.
If it is truely a E99 it will have AB injectors which are 120cc, a pretty good jump from your 90CC AA's. I would grab the injectors, the IDM Intercooler and Y pipe.
The turbo is not really an upgrade, its a .84 wastegated housing, a bastard mounting system that was only used for that year and will gain you nothing.
The injectors are NOT pointless...
OBS- tuned on stock injectors- 260hp...
E-99- tuned on stock injectors- 290hp...
If you swap axles you will need new spring perches, new shocks, new brake lines, new drive lines and new wheels... for what? You gained a D-50 front end with Unit bearings.
